Design considerations
The right electric floor heating option depends on the floor finish, room size and build-up.
Finish
Tile, screed, timber and laminate floors each need a compatible heating method.
Room
Bathrooms, kitchens, laundries and individual rooms often suit electric floor heating well.
Build-up
Heating mats, screed layers, adhesives, underlay and floor finishes all affect finished height.
Controls
Thermostats and floor sensors help protect finishes and keep operation practical.
Power
Coordinate the electrical supply, sensor conduit and final connection before installation.
Scope
Whole-home heating may need comparison with hydronic heating or reverse-cycle systems.
Choose by floor finish
| Option | Best suited to | Planning notes |
|---|---|---|
| Under-tile heating | Bathrooms, laundries, kitchens and tiled living areas needing fast floor warmth. | Tile layout, waterproofing, heated area and floor sensor position should be coordinated early. |
| In-screed electric heating | Renovations or new floor build-ups where heating can sit within a screed or levelling layer. | Check screed depth, finished floor levels and floor finish compatibility together. |
| Under-timber heating | Selected timber, engineered timber and laminate floor systems in living areas or bedrooms. | Floor product approval, underlay compatibility and floor temperature control are critical. |
| Thermostats and controls | Room-by-room control, floor sensors, schedules and Wi-Fi enabled operation. | Controls should match the floor finish, room use and preferred operating schedule. |

FAQ
It is commonly used in bathrooms, laundries, kitchens, living rooms, bedrooms, apartments, homes and renovation areas where compact floor heating is needed.
It is often used below tile and stone floors, and can also suit selected, timber or laminate floor systems when the flooring product, temperature limits and installation method are compatible.
Electric floor heating is usually strongest for smaller rooms and individual zones. Larger whole-home heating projects should also be compared with hydronic or reverse-cycle systems.
